Description
Art Deco inkwell or encrier in the Egyptian taste, depicting an animalier Baboon, possibly the god Toth as a baboon, seated expectantly on a demilune shaped hammered and chased base with well for pens, the figures head on shoulders hinged and opening to reveal inkwell, apparently unsigned, possibly French or Italian. 4.75" H x 11.5" W x 4.5" D
